In today's market, Linde India is experiencing a sideways to mildly bullish trend, reflecting a stable position amidst fluctuating investor sentiment. Dalmia Bharat Ltd is showing signs of increased optimism, moving from a mildly bullish stance to a more bullish outlook, indicating growing confidence in its market performance. Meanwhile, Escorts Kubota and BHEL are also maintaining a sideways to mildly bullish trajectory, suggesting a cautious yet positive sentiment among investors.

Abbott India stands out with a bullish to mildly bullish evaluation, highlighting its strong market presence and robust financial metrics. The midcap segment is particularly noteworthy, having risen by 0.71% today and 2.77% over the past five days, making it the best-performing category in the market. Rail Vikas has emerged as a standout performer within this segment, boasting impressive returns, while Patanjali Foods has faced challenges, marking it as the worst performer.

As the market anticipates upcoming earnings reports from companies like Premier Energies and Gujarat Gas, the advance-decline ratio in the midcap index remains favorable, with a significant number of stocks advancing compared to those declining. This positive momentum reflects a resilient market environment, encouraging investor engagement across various sectors.
